Relief Goaltender

This is Randy Exelby. His first taste of NHL action quite literally was a relief appearance.

Exelby was called up to Montreal as both Patrick Roy (tonsillitis) and Brian Hayward (flu) were ill. Roy played this particular game against Buffalo, with Exelby as the back up. He played 57 minutes of the game, but needed to take a 3 minute break in the second period to go to the bathroom.

Coach Pat Burns could not help but laugh when the linesman informed him Roy, who was frequently rehydrating, needed the bathroom break. So he gave Exelby the nod, giving the rookie his first action in the show, as they say.
